Metal-rubber(MR)is a kind of porous elastic material,made of stainless steel wire by molding art. It is used in high temperature,high pressure,vacuum,and other condition. Contact points of metal wires produce dry friction damping to vibration attenuation. MR possesses good nonlinear damping characteristics and obvious hysteresis phenomenon. the distribution of the metal wire is mixed and disorderly,so the establishing of mathematical model and physical model is difficult.The frequency equation under harmonic excitation was derived by the technique of Fourier series expansion and harmonic balance method (FHB). The frequency equation was resolved and the figure of amplitude-frequency characteristics was obtained by using matlab. It was compared that the effect of the linear term, the cubic power nonlinear term, the fifth power nonlinear term and seventh power nonlinear term on amplitude-frequency characteristics of metal rubber shock absorber . It was found that the linear term and the cubic power nonlinear term plays the important role in the system response, so that it is not necessary to consider the fifth power nonlinear term unless its magnitude is greater than 108, and the seventh power nonlinear term unless its magnitude is greater than 1011.Based on the metal rubber friction energy dissipation mechanism,a cantilever truss contact model is established. The load and displacement analytic expression is obtained by the model. Based on cantilever truss model,the finite element analysis software ANSYS is used to simulate the deformation process of circular MR with the different relative density. The theoretical and numerical simulation hysteresis loops are proximate, it shows that the theoretical calculation model is feasible. The analysis shows that the circular MR with smaller relative density possesses bigger consumption characteristics, smaller stiffness and wider soft characteristics stage.
